Carson City Health Department’s food-service inspections for Dec. 6. All scores are on a 100-point scale, with points deducted depending on the severity of violations:• Red’s Old 395 Grill, 1055 S. Carson St., scored 93 points. Holding temperatures of potentially hazardous foods at multiple make-up tables were found to be greater than 40 degrees. Observed improper cooling of a large volume of soup and cognac sauce. Ice baths around condiments were low. Foods were stored directly on top of other foods within the walk-in cooler.
